Обновление Julia

2025-10-09 · 1 мин. для прочтения

Обновление Julia.

Содержание

1 Управление версией Julia

2 Перенести пакеты Julia из одной версии в другую

2.1 Скопируйте конфигурационные файлы

  • Перейдите в папку environments в вашей папке .Julia.
  • Найдите папку с версией, из которой хотите перенести пакеты (например, 1.11).
  • Скопируйте файл Project.toml из этой папки.
  • Скопируйте файлы Project.toml и Manifest.toml из этой папки, если хотите воспроизвести не только набор пакетов, но и их версию.
  • Вставьте скопированные файлы в папку environment новой версии Julia (например, в 1.12).
  • Если папка с новой версией не отображается изначально, добавьте что-нибудь случайное в диспетчере пакетов — это сгенерирует проект и файл манифеста.

2.2 Используйте режим управления пакетами

  • Запустите Julia новой версии.
  • Войдите в режим управления пакетами, нажав клавишу ] в REPL (интерпретаторе Julia).
  • Выполните команду instantiate.
    • Это разрешит набор допустимых пакетов из скопированного файла Project.toml, совместимых с целевой версией Julia, и установит или обновит их, если они подходят.

2.3 Обновите пакеты

  • После копирования файлов рекомендуется запустить Pkg.update(), чтобы убедиться, что все пакеты обновлены до актуальных версий, совместимых с новой версией Julia.
Дмитрий Сергеевич Кулябов
Authors
Профессор кафедры теории вероятностей и кибербезопасности
Мои научные интересы включают физику, администрирование Unix и сетей.